This event is being organised by WINGS, which is a non-profit organisation. Women's International Newcomers Group Social (WINGS) is a Women's only organisation that helps other women who are new to Whangarei, settle in and make friends.

We provide lots of opportunities for women to come together and meet other women and at the same time exploring Northland and joining in fun activities. We also have opportunities to do some volunteer work.

We have regular events like Friday Coffee groups, Exercise classes, Craft day, Mothers and child groups, Restaurant nights and other particular events that we organise like Trips to Waitangi for Waitangi day celebrations, horse riding, pottery, cooking classes, beach days, picnics, jewellery making, dancing,10-pin bowling etc etc.
